Output 16580ec784f3793e36ced8793ae93fa36637af07f3adf6626e69ea3f539ae663:0

value
2357105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f611de2c94449e086da742635a4effca2ac0b0e OP_EQUAL
address
MDgH9JeL5oG1wEXjp6YSfmp2tjEVryofqc
transaction
16580ec784f3793e36ced8793ae93fa36637af07f3adf6626e69ea3f539ae663
spent
true